Tlabougou has a tropical climate with warm temperatures year-round. The coolest month is Jan (13°C55°F) and the warmest is Apr (40°C104°F). Annual rainfall totals 614mm.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the climate like in Tlabougou?

Tlabougou has an average annual temperature of 28°C with 614mm of rainfall per year. The warmest month is Apr (40°C) and the coldest is Jan (13°C).

What is the hottest month in Tlabougou?

The hottest month in Tlabougou is Apr, with an average high of 40°C.

How much rain does Tlabougou get?

Tlabougou receives 614mm of precipitation annually. The wettest month is Aug (198mm) and the driest is Feb (0mm).
